Output 0f379c368c3914d24dffbfe29a59b76f774cef23e90c123b18c58838203a4f69:30

value
15814209
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0ae656ed8a66765665ecd94e1cd83565e5c363d OP_EQUAL
address
MUPAWfMpxyJuYKDVNXjkG8qr8q62Acd54R
transaction
0f379c368c3914d24dffbfe29a59b76f774cef23e90c123b18c58838203a4f69
spent
true